  • Responsibilities

    Teach underserved and underrepresented K-12 students of color science, technology, engineering, art and math (STEAM). Put your teaching skills to use for an excellent cause? STEAM:CODERS is looking for experienced, dedicated and talented people.

    Classes take place after-school and Saturday mornings. Instructors work with the staff to maintain a clean and safe classroom. Instructors deliver a pre-determined curriculum, supervise classroom activities and work in conjunction with Assistant Instructors, Site Coordinators and Volunteers to create a productive, fun and enlightening experience for the students. This role requires a strong work ethic, a passion for STEAM education, punctuality and responsibility. Candidates should possess a can-do attitude, patience, and resourcefulness. Prior experience working with K-12 students is preferred.

    Candidates need knowledge of the content and a dedication to creating an inclusive learning environment, with strong communication and interpersonal skills. Instructors will be responsible for designing and implementing a course. Classes include, but are not limited to Scratch, Python, JavaScript, Unity and HTML. We teach logic and critical thinking.

    Responsibilities include:

    • Skills in Coding (i.e., Scratch, Python, et al.) or Robotics (Arduino)
    • Manage class and team: Site Coordinator and Volunteers
    • Prepare class curriculum, syllabus and lesson plan
    • Teach beginner, intermediate and advanced levels
    • Demonstrate strong classroom management skills

  • About Us

    STEAM:CODERS inspires underserved and underrepresented K-12 students and their families through Science, Technology, Engineering, Art, and Math (STEAM), in preparation for academic and career opportunities.
